Train services were briefly disrupted this morning near Cuttack Railway Station after three wagons of a goods train derailed on its way to Paradip. The incident occurred at 8:43 AM, creating a stir in the area and prompting an immediate response from railway officials on Monday.
According to sources in the East Coast Railway (ECoR), the empty freight train was en route to the Paradip when three of its wagons derailed on Route No.8 (loop line) at Cuttack Yard near the Cuttack station limits. It is suspected that the incident occurred while changing its track. Fortunately, no injuries or casualties have been reported from the site...
